If the Gradewell timetable solver returns empty schedules, check whether the constraint cache on the Norbeck node expired mid-solve. Restarting the solver without clearing the cache reproduces the fault. Cache inspection is gated behind the admin API; all calls are audited. Query the cache status endpoint using the bearer token that follows.

login token, yajeg-fawif: eyJhbGciOiJIUzI1NiIsInR5cCI6IkpXVCJ9.eyJzdWIiOiIEdPQYnZXaZIn0.HSRTnYZBx0Qc

# Pagination config — Lanternfish Public API
#
# Welcome aboard. All list endpoints are cursor-paginated; offset params
# were removed in v3. PAGE_SIZE_DEFAULT=25 and PAGE_SIZE_MAX=100 are hard
# caps enforced at the gateway, not per-route. Cursors are opaque — never
# parse them client-side or in tests. Raising PAGE_SIZE_MAX needs a perf
# review first. Cursors are signed before leaving the service, and the
# signing secret is set on the line directly below.

vault entry, yagef-bahop: COURIER_KEY29=5cc62eb51255862256337c33c5be9

## Authentication

Spoolhouse (the printer-spooler microservice) requires a key on every request via the `X-Spool-Auth` header. No key, 401 — no exceptions, even locally. Contractors get a scoped dev key valid for 30 days; ask your lead to extend it. Never commit keys; the pre-commit hook will reject you anyway. For local setup, use the current dev key:

API key for hahog-kajef: vxb15-Orrbjm9glxbWQLX

## Deployment

Deploying the Rowloader CSV import wizard is pretty painless. Build the bundle, push it to the staging bucket, and run the smoke import with the sample file in `fixtures/`. If column mapping looks right, promote to prod with the deploy script. Before your first deploy, set up the environment with these configuration values.

settings of bafof-tagep:
[frador]
port = 9300
region = west-1
host = frador.norvacorp.corp
timeout_ms = 3000
retries = 5

## Releases

Quick note for the sync: GarageGlance v2.4 ships the occupancy feed for the Marlowe Street deck, now polling sensors every 30 seconds instead of two minutes. Counts should stop drifting during rush hour. Tag releases off `main`, run the feed smoke test, and ping Tova if the diff looks weird. All release artifacts must be verified against the key below.

signing key of tahog-tajog = bky6_QV8tna